As the global markets find themselves in the middle of a memory crisis, the obvious solution to a memory shortage is, well, more DRAM. The problem is that DRAM is becoming increasingly expensive. Memory alone is expected to account for roughly 30% of hyperscaler data center expenditure this year, which marks a fourfold increase since 2023. At those prices, simply throwing more memory at growing AI workloads is becoming an increasingly difficult proposition for cloud providers trying to keep infrastructure costs under control.
